Nika, also known as The Warrior of Liberation and Sun God Nika, is one of the overarching protagonists of the One Piece franchise. He is known to be the name of a mythical warrior that was once revered as the Sun God by slaves from the ancient times.
According to the lead scientist of the science group and marines, Vegapunk, Nika's existence is only recorded in the most ancient of texts, having been otherwise erased in more modern documents, mostly covered up by the hands of the World Government to keep the whole world from known his existence. As many long years had passed, Nika's legend had been passed down for generations to the Buccaneer people and the giants of Elbaf.
Appearance[]
Based on his single, silhouetted appearance, Nika seemed to be a lanky, warrior-like figure with noodly limbs and flame-shaped hair. He apparently wore something on his thighs, but nothing else. According to Dr. Vegapunk, Luffy's awakened form looks like Nika as he was described in ancient texts.
Personality[]
During the ancient times, Nika was known to be a heroic and benevolent figure, a friend of slaves and adored by them. It was also said that Nika would one day come to free the slaves from their oppressive masters and bring smiles to their faces, while spreading joy wherever he went.
It is rumored that one of his greatest strengths was also his weakness. This double-edged sword being his playful attitude. He supposedly brought joy to all around him - however, it left him incapable of taking his enemies seriously; along with his jubilant mind set, his kind demeanour prevented him from striking down his adversaries, even though he purportedly had the power to do so, especially considering it took an enormous collaboration of forces to kill him.
Powers and Abilities[]
According to legend, Nika was known to be a great warrior in ancient times and he was seen holding a spear and a sword.
From head to toe, Nika’s body was elastic as rubber itself, which it allowed him to fight in just about any manner he could think of against his enemies. The variety of ways one could fight with this ability is completely similar and seen with Luffy and his usage of the Devil Fruit modeled after the Sun God himself. Luffy's Fifth Gear was seen as a close reincarnation of Nika, thus suggesting his Devil Fruit powers were Awakened after many years of waiting since Joy Boy obtained the same Devil Fruit.
